Possibilities of reduction of capital and operational expenses in air conditioning systems for hotel and office buildings.

Summary
Energy-saving air-conditioning systems (SKV) based on refrigeration machines with liquid condensers are considered. Operation of spot-central air conditioning systems in office buildings, most suitable for Moscow climate is considered. The operational conditions of such SKV in warm time period using ventilation and ejector terminal units are calculated, and energy advantages of ejector terminal units are shown. It is proved that in the case of switching off ventilation at night with the purpose of energy saving, the temperature in premises will not reduce lower than the pre-set temperature, even in the case of stopping of emergency heating pumps, owing to heat, accumulated by floor and ceiling.
